#4554de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4554de is composed of 27.1% red, 32.9% green and 87.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68.9% cyan, 62.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 234.1 degrees, a saturation of 69.9% and a lightness of 57.1%. #4554de color hex could be obtained by blending #8aa8ff with #0000bd.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

Shades and Tints of #4554de
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02040e is the darkest color, while #fcfcff is the lightest one.

Tones of #4554de
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#919192 is the less saturated color, while #2c40f7 is the most saturated one.
